Premium OXXA X-Diamond-Pro PU Cut B Work Gloves

When you're working in offshore and wind environments, you need work gloves that can genuinely keep up with the demands of the job. The 12 Pairs OXXA Premium X-Diamond-Pro 51-770 PU Cut B delivers exactly that kind of reliable protection without compromising on comfort or dexterity.

These cut-resistant work gloves feature an ultra-thin, lightweight PU coating paired with advanced Dyneema Diamond backing technology. The combination gives you excellent cut resistance whilst maintaining the flexibility you need for precision work. The 18 gauge knitted construction keeps things light and responsive, so your hands stay productive throughout the shift. Thanks to Sanitized treatment, these gloves also help keep odours at bay and maintain freshness during extended wear. Available in sizes 7 to 11, they come in grey and black, offering protection that meets strict safety standards.

Product Features

  • Glove Type - Cut-resistant work gloves with PU coating
  • Material Composition - Nylon, Lycra and Dyneema Diamond backing
  • Knit Gauge - 18 gauge for optimal flexibility
  • Coating - Ultra-thin polyurethane palm coating
  • Cuff Length - Short fitted cuff with yellow trim
  • Colour - Grey and black
  • Sizes Available - 7 to 11
  • Lining - Unlined construction
  • Cut Resistance - Level B (EN ISO 13997)
  • Tear Resistance - 4 (75 N)
  • Abrasion Resistance - 3 (2000 cycles)
  • Puncture Resistance - 2 (60 N)
  • Additional Treatment - Sanitized antibacterial treatment
  • Article Number - BX51770

Standards and Safety

  • Complies with EN 388:2016 classification (3X42B) for comprehensive protective performance
  • Achieves Level B cut resistance rating tested to EN ISO 13997 standards
  • Meets strict safety requirements for offshore and wind industry applications

work gloves size chart

Work gloves are available in different sizes. When you wear gloves of the right size, you will work easiest and most pleasantly. For example, you will have less/no problems with sagging. Using a measuring tape, the circumference of your hand can easily be measured (see image). Then use the table below to determine the correct size.

XS/6 S/7 M/8 L/9 XL/10 XXL / 11
14 - 17 cm 17 - 20 cm 20 - 23 cm 23 - 25cm 25 - 27 cm 27 - 30 cm
